What is the wavelength of a light that has a frequency of 5.00x10 to the 12 power s negative 1 power

Respuesta :

znk
znk znk
  • 07-09-2018

The wavelength of the light is 6.00 × 10^(-5) m.

The formula connecting frequency f and wavelength λ is

fλ = c

where c = the speed of light [2.998 × 10^8 m·s^(-1)]

We can rearrange the formula to get

λ = c/f

∴ λ = 2.998 × 10^10 m·s^(-1)/5.00 × 10^12 s^(-1) = 6.00 × 10^(-5) m = 60.0 µm
